📊 Market Context & Insight
The prevailing gold trends in Malaysia are shaped by elements such as the performance of the Malaysian Ringgit, monetary policies from Bank Negara Malaysia, inflation, and international gold costs. Local demand is also influenced by cultural practices, jewelry usage, and the investment interest of Malaysian households and enterprises.
💡 What This Means for Malaysian Investors
For investors in Malaysia, gold is generally regarded as a protection against currency volatility, inflation, and global uncertainties. Many enhance their portfolios with physical gold jewelry, gold bars, Gold Investment Accounts (GIAs) provided by local banks like Maybank and CIMB, and Bursa Malaysia’s Gold Futures (FGLD). It is advisable to find a balance between physical and paper gold to correspond with your long-term financial objectives.
